What are some lollipop moments?

Lollipop moment (n) \ lol-ee-pop, moh-ment \ – a special moment where one individual positively shapes another person’s life, but may not realise his or her impact.

What does Dudley mean by a lollipop moment?

Dudley defines a lollipop moment as a time when someone “fundamentally made your life better.” Yet for some reason, we don’t let them know. Nor do we realize the simple things we do that may impact another person’s life. Why don’t we GIVE credit for leadership?

How does Drew Dudley define leadership?

It’s value-based decision-making, he says, that leads to greater individual and organizational success. Drew defines leadership as moments of powerful interpersonal impact — the only power on Earth that is not blocked by systemic barriers and is available to each and every one of us.

Who is Rosalinde Torres?

Roselinde Torres is a senior leader in the People & Organization practice at The Boston Consulting Group and has served as the first global head of BCG’s leadership topic. In addition, she has been a member of the firm’s Americas Leadership team.

What is Drew Dudley’s message to us?

We have all changed someone’s life — usually without even realizing it. In this funny talk, Drew Dudley calls on all of us to celebrate leadership as the everyday act of improving each other’s lives. This talk was presented to a local audience at TEDxToronto 2010, an independent event.

How cite a TED talk?

To cite a TED Talk from the TED website in MLA, list the name of the speaker, the talk title, the site name TED, the month and year, and the URL. In an in-text citation, you can use a timestamp to highlight a specific quote where necessary. Speaker last name, First name. “Talk Title.” TED, Month Year, URL.
